Navami Kab Hai 2024 – The Date of Ram Navami
One of the most frequently asked questions about navami kab hai 2024 relates to Ram Navami, the birthday of Lord Shri Ram, an avatar of Vishnu. In 2024, Ram Navami will be celebrated on 17th April 2024 (Wednesday). On this day, devotees observe fasting, visit temples, recite Ramayana, and seek blessings for prosperity and peace. For anyone wondering navami kab hai 2024 in terms of Ram Navami, this date becomes highly significant as it commemorates the divine birth of Lord Ram in Ayodhya.
Navami Kab Hai 2024 – The Date of Maha Navami in Sharad Navratri
Another important answer to the query navami kab hai 2024 is related to Maha Navami, the ninth day of Sharad Navratri. In 2024, Maha Navami will fall on 11th October 2024 (Friday). This day is dedicated to Goddess Durga in her fierce form and marks the culmination of nine days of fasting and devotion. Knowing navami kab hai 2024 for Maha Navami allows devotees to perform Kanya Puja, Durga Havan, and other rituals that bring blessings of strength, courage, and protection.

Navami Kab Hai 2024 – Regional Variations and Celebrations
The meaning of navami kab hai 2024 can differ based on regional traditions across India. In North India, Ram Navami is a grand occasion marked with processions in Ayodhya, while in Bengal, Maha Navami is celebrated with Durga puja pandals, cultural programs, and rituals. South Indian traditions emphasize temple rituals and fasting on navami days.
